Good Vibes jazzes up Central Park

HONESDALE, PA — Good Vibes, a newly formed jazz ensemble, will perform on Monday, July 11 at 7:30 p.m. at Central Park, as part of the Wayne County Creative Arts Council’s Summer Festival of Events.

The group, whose members all hail from the Upper Delaware/northeastern Pennsylvania region, performs traditional, mainstream and Afro-Cuban jazz. Half of the program will be devoted to jazz artist Horace Silver, one of the lesser-known greats whom the band hopes to introduce to local audiences. Music by Miles Davis and Dizzy Gillespie will also be performed.

Audience members are advised to bring a chair or blanket to the park. In case of rain, the concert will be held in the Lakeside Elementary School cafeteria. Admission is free and refreshments will be available.
